I loved Monster, although I've never read the manga so I don't know how it compares. Since you've read it the only thing to add is; it's 30 hours long and the ending is not the best part!

Elfen Lied is a favourite. It's visually very appealing, dark and bloody. It's also only 13 episodes, so probably a better one to start with.

"Higurashi no Naku Koro ni" was brilliant. The plot is confusing at first, but the later revelations make everything clear. I'm reluctant to give anything away, because the mystery is part of the appeal. I actually preferred the second series "Higurashi no Naku Koro ni Kai" which is one of the few series I gave 10/10

You may also enjoy Mnemosyne. I think they're all the darkest shows on my list :lol:

Just watched AB! 6 and 7... i don't really see what they're trying to do with the series and it almost feels like they're trying to cram in too much. Clannad and Kanon told very good stories whilst mixing in the humor of school and character quirks yet also had the harsh "realities" of life so to speak.

Angel Beats! seems to aim for this as well although it doesn't seem to be as well integrated/tightly woven. There's humour and story but it seems to jump from one to the other. They seemed to really rush the Vice President's (Nano'si?) story at the end of Ep6 and then did exactly the same with Ep7 and Otonashi's story. It's not that they don't have an impact, just that they don't seem like they lead into anything else or are simply there to try and evoke emotion.

Overall the series still sits at an 8 (maybe down to a very high 7) but it could be easily redeemed if they made everything come together and less... "static"?

Have you seen the preview here? I've found i generally follow what they watch and they have rather solid picks in line with my tastes, as such, my selections for next season should revolve around:

Ookami-san to Shichinin no Nakama-tachi - Sounds very similar to Toradora! and has the cast of Hayate no Gotoku!, Production company is solid as well so i'll definitely be checking them out.

The Legend of the Legendary Heroes - They mentioned that they found the manga to be entertaining so i had to track it down. Only read the first chapter (or volume) and it seems decent enough. Almost kinda like your typical Shounen affair with a mix of action and comedy, i'll see how it goes.

Seitokai Yakuindomo - Premise sounds interesting, Student Council + Comedy. Reminds me of Seitokai no Ichizon which wasn't amazing, but was fine to watch casually.

SEKIREI ~Pure Engagement~ - Thought this would be right up your street JJ, you watch the first series? Nice mix of action, ecchi, harem etc. I didn't find the first season too bad so i'll be following in on this one.
